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ides a technical solution: a computer teaching device based on classroom comprises a box body 1, a fixed groove 2 is fixedly connected with the top of the box body 1, the inside of the fixed groove 2 is rotatably connected with a connecting block 3, the top of the connecting block 3 is provided with a display screen 4, the back of the connecting block 3 is fixedly connected with an installation block 5, the top of the box body 1 and the back of the fixed groove 2 are movably connected with a clamping plate 6, a fixed block 7 is fixedly connected with the top of the box body 1 and the back of the clamping plate 6, an electric telescopic rod 8 is fixedly connected with the front of the fixed block 7, one end of the electric telescopic rod 8 is fixedly connected with a sliding block 9, the front of the sliding block 9 is movably connected with a connecting rod 10, the other end of the connecting rod 10 is movably connected to the back of the clamping plate 6, and a sponge plate 11 is fixedly connected to the top of the box body 1 and the front of the fixing groove 2.
The bottom of box 1 inner wall is provided with host computer 12, the bottom of box 1 inner wall just is located the right side fixedly connected with U type groove 13 of host computer 12, it is connected with first rotation pole 14 to rotate between the front and the back of U type groove 13 inner wall, the first belt pulley 15 of the outer fixed surface of first rotation pole 14 is connected with, the one end of first rotation pole 14 runs through U type groove 13 extends to the back of U type groove 13 through setting up host computer 12 in the inside of box 1, has increaseed the security of host computer 12.
The bottom of box 1 inner wall just is located the back fixedly connected with rotating electrical machines 16 of U type groove 13, rotating electrical machines 16 are servo motor, can just reverse, and through the corotation or the reversal of rotating electrical machines 16, and then drive first rotation pole 14 corotation or reversal, first rotation pole 14 drives first belt pulley 15 corotation or reversal.
Rotate between the front and the back of box 1 inner wall and be connected with second dwang 17, the surface fixed connection of second dwang 17 has second belt pulley 18, through first belt pulley 15 corotation or reversal to make and drive second belt pulley 18 corotation or reversal, second belt pulley 18 corotation or reversal drive second dwang 17 corotation or reversal, thereby make mounting panel 19 counter-clockwise turning or clockwise rotation, drive first backup pad 20 and second backup pad 21 and move out box 1 or move into box 1.
The surface of second dwang 17 just is located the back fixedly connected with mounting panel 19 of second belt pulley 18, mounting panel 19's right side is from last to first backup pad 20 of fixedly connected with and second backup pad 21 respectively down, the top fixedly connected with books frame 22 of first backup pad 20, the top of second backup pad 21 is provided with keyboard 23 and mouse 24, and keyboard 23 and mouse 24 all are through the draw-in groove joint on second backup pad 21 for second backup pad 21 receives the rotatory influence of mounting panel 19, and keyboard 23 and mouse 24 can not drop, and when using mouse 24, it can to take out the use in the draw-in groove.
The top of box 1 just is located the right side fixedly connected with limiting plate 25 of fixed slot 2, limiting plate 25 set up be used for spacing mounting panel 19 for when mounting panel 19 contradicts limiting plate 25, be in vertical state.
The during operation, finish when the teaching, during the course, 8 starts of accessible electric telescopic handle, 8 shrink of electric telescopic handle, drive sliding block 9 rearward movements, and then make and drag connecting rod 10, make connecting rod 10 set level gradually, cardboard 6 will be dragged to the other end of connecting rod 10, make cardboard 6 upset backward, and then separate with installation piece 5 gradually, installation piece 5 breaks away from the restriction of cardboard 6 gradually, the manual work is holding display screen 4, can overturn display screen 4 before, contradict display screen 4's glass screen on sponge board 11, reduce the damage of glass screen.
Through the start-up of rotating electrical machines 16, rotating electrical machines 16 is rotatory to drive first dwang 14 rotatory, first dwang 14 is rotatory to drive first belt pulley 15 rotatory, first belt pulley 15 is rotatory to drive second dwang 17 rotatory through second belt pulley 18, and then make mounting panel 19 anticlockwise upset, move to the outside of box 1, conflict limiting plate 25 after-fixing, mr can use keyboard 23 and mouse 24 afterwards, through the dislocation set of keyboard 23 and mouse 24 and display screen 4, make mr can not block the display screen when carrying out the sign indicating number and teaching, and influence student's watching, finish when using, the antiport of accessible rotating electrical machines 16, indirectly make mounting panel 19 clockwise movement, withdraw the inside of box 1, reduce occupation space.
